How to Make High Protein Chicken Enchiladas

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ken Filling

Start by cooking diced chicken breast in a hot skillet with olive oil and your blend of spices including cumin, chili powder, garlic powder, and smoked paprika. Stir in black beans, vegetarian Worcestershire sauce (natural), and a splash of apple cider vinegar to deepen the flavor. Cook until the chicken is completely done and the mixture is thick but moist.

Step 2: Make the Enchilada Sauce

Combine tomato sauce (natural), a pinch of natural gelling agent, and a touch of apple cider vinegar in a saucepan. Warm gently, whisking until slightly thickened and velvety smooth. The sauce will coat the tortillas perfectly without being too runny.

Step 3: Assemble the Enchiladas

Lay out your whole wheat tortillas and spoon a generous amount of chicken filling onto each one. Roll them tightly but carefully and place seam-side down in a greased baking dish. Pour the enchilada sauce evenly over the rolls, then sprinkle with plant-based (natural) cheese for that irresistible melty topping.

Step 4: Bake Until Bubbling

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and bake the enchiladas for 20-25 minutes, or until the cheese is golden and bubbly. This finishing step melds the flavors and creates a lovely texture contrast between crisp edges and tender filling.

Pro Tips for Making High Protein Chicken Enchiladas

  • Use Warm Tortillas: Warm them in a dry pan before assembly to prevent cracking while rolling.
  • Moisture Control: Ensure your chicken filling isn’t too wet to avoid soggy enchiladas; drain excess liquid if needed.
  • Even Sauce Distribution: Pour sauce slowly to cover every tortilla roll evenly for consistent flavor.
  • Rest Before Serving: Let the baked dish rest for 5-10 minutes to lock in juices and make slicing easier.
  • Customize Your Spice Level: Taste the filling before assembling and adjust spices to suit your preference.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Place any leftover High Protein Chicken Enchiladas in an airtight container in the refrigerator, where they will stay fresh for up to 3 days. This makes for an easy and delicious next-day lunch or dinner.

Freezing

To freeze, assemble and bake the enchiladas, then let them cool completely. Wrap tightly with foil and place in a freezer-safe container. Frozen enchiladas keep for up to 2 months and thaw nicely overnight in the fridge.

Reheating

Reheat leftovers covered with foil in a 350°F (175°C) oven for about 15 minutes or until warmed through. You can also microwave individual portions on medium power, though the oven preserves the texture best.

FAQs

Can I use chicken thighs instead of breast?

Absolutely! Chicken thighs add extra juiciness and flavor and work just as well in this recipe.

Is this recipe suitable for meal prepping?

Yes, High Protein Chicken Enchiladas store very well and can be portioned for lunches or dinners during the week.

What plant-based (natural) cheese works best here?

Choose a variety that melts smoothly, such as a smoked or mild vegan cheddar-style, for the best texture and flavor.

Can I make the sauce from scratch?

Definitely! Using fresh tomatoes or tomato paste with spices and the natural gelling agent brings out authentic flavors and allows you to control seasoning.

How spicy is this recipe?

This dish has a mild to moderate spice level, but you can easily adjust with more chili powder or jalapeños to suit your taste buds.

Description

These High Protein Chicken Enchiladas are a delicious and nutritious dinner option featuring tender chicken breast, black beans, whole wheat tortillas, and plant-based (natural) cheese all combined with a rich, spiced enchilada sauce. This recipe is easy to prepare, customizable to suit various dietary preferences, and perfect for busy weeknights or meal prep.


Ingredients

Scale

Filling

  • 2 cups diced chicken breast
  • 1 cup black be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 tablespoon vegetarian Worcestershire sauce (natural)
  •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ar

Sauce

  • 2 cups tomato sauce (natural)
  • 1/2 teaspoon natural gelling agent
  • 1 teaspoon apple cider vinegar
  • Salt to taste

Assembly

  • 8 whole wheat tortillas
  • 1 cup plant-based cheese (natural), shredded
  • Fresh cilantro, chopped for garnish

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Chicken Filling: In a hot skillet, heat olive oil and cook the diced chicken breast with cumin, chili powder, garlic powder, smoked paprika, and onion powder until the chicken is cooked through. Stir in the black beans, vegetarian Worcestershire sauce (natural), and apple cider vinegar. Cook the mixture until thick but still moist, then set aside.
  2. Make the Enchilada Sauce: In a saucepan, combine the tomato sauce (natural), natural gelling agent, apple cider vinegar, and salt. Warm gently over medium heat while whisking frequently until the sauce thickens slightly and becomes smooth.
  3. Assemble the Enchiladas: Lay out the whole wheat tortillas and spoon a generous portion of the chicken filling on each. Roll the tortillas tightly and place them seam-side down into a greased baking dish. Pour the enchilada sauce evenly over the rolled tortillas and sprinkle the shredded plant-based cheese (natural) on top.
  4. Bake Until Bubbling: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). Bake the enchiladas for 20-25 minutes until the cheese is melted, golden, and bubbly. Remove from the oven and let rest for 5-10 minutes before serving.

Notes

  • Warm tortillas before assembly in a dry pan to prevent cracking.
  • Drain any excess liquid from the chicken filling to avoid soggy enchiladas.
  • Pour sauce slowly to ensure even coverage over all enchiladas.
  • Rest the baked enchiladas for several minutes to lock in juices and ease slicing.
  • Adjust spice levels by tasting the filling before assembly and adding more chili powder or jalapeños as desired.
